Course structure

• Introduction to Kinematics Modelling • Fundamentals of Motion Analysis • Kinematic Constraints and Degrees of Freedom • Forward and Inverse Kinematics • Trajectory Planning and Path Generation • Robot Kinematics and Dynamics • Motion Control Techniques • Simulation and Visualization Tools • Applications of Kinematics Modelling in Robotics • Case Studies and Practical Implementations
